Understanding Semaglutide: A Diabetes Management Tool
Semaglutide, a groundbreaking medication, has emerged as a powerful tool in diabetes management. It mimics a natural hormone that plays a crucial role in regulating blood sugar levels, making it an innovative addition to diabetes treatment plans. This drug is particularly notable for its ability to aid weight loss, which is often a significant challenge for individuals living with type 2 diabetes. By imitating the effects of the gut hormone GLP-1, semaglutide delays gastric emptying and increases feelings of fullness, leading to reduced calorie intake and subsequent weight management.
Incorporating semaglutide into a diabetes management plan involves more than just medication; it’s about adopting a holistic approach to health. For many, this includes embarking on a tailored semaglutide diet program that supports the body’s natural response to the drug. A balanced diet, coupled with regular exercise, can further enhance the benefits of semaglutide therapy. This combination treatment not only helps manage diabetes but also offers a promising path towards improved overall health and well-being.
The Role of Exercise in Weight Loss and Health
Exercise plays a pivotal role in any successful weight loss and health management plan, especially when combined with a semaglutide diet program. Regular physical activity helps burn calories, boost metabolism, and increase muscle mass, all of which contribute to weight reduction. Beyond immediate calorie expenditure during exercise, it also influences fat burning and appetite regulation for hours afterward. This makes incorporating workouts into your routine an effective strategy to support the benefits achieved through semaglutide treatment.
Moreover, exercise offers a multitude of health advantages beyond weight loss. It strengthens the heart and improves cardiovascular fitness, reduces the risk of chronic diseases such as diabetes and hypertension, enhances mental well-being by reducing stress and anxiety, and improves overall quality of life. When part of a semaglutide diet program, exercise becomes an integral component in creating a holistic approach to wellness, fostering both physical and mental transformations.

Nutritional Considerations for Optimal Results
When incorporating exercise routines with semaglutide, a tailored nutritional approach is essential for optimal results in your semaglutide diet program. Balancing macronutrients – carbohydrates, proteins, and fats – plays a crucial role in managing blood sugar levels and supporting weight loss or maintenance. For instance, complex carbohydrates from whole grains, fruits, and vegetables provide sustained energy while promoting fiber intake to enhance satiety. Lean protein sources such as fish, poultry, legumes, and tofu are vital for muscle repair and growth, which is particularly important during increased physical activity. Healthy fats like avocados, nuts, and olive oil not only contribute to a feeling of fullness but also support various bodily functions.
Additionally, mindful eating practices complement your semaglutide diet program. Staying hydrated by drinking plenty of water can help control hunger pangs. Meal planning and preparation ensure you have nutritious options readily available, avoiding the temptation of less healthy alternatives. Tracking food intake and physical activity allows for adjustments to your diet program, catering to individual needs and preferences while staying aligned with treatment goals.
